[QUOTE="Mike Brown, post: 66857, member: 1310"] Re: Android As a heavy android user (and supporter!) I honestly can't recommend it for professional audio work because the manufacturer support is not there. If you are looking for devices that will work for the growing list of professional audio applications the decision could not be more clear (in the short term). So ruling out pro audio apps, what else is there? In terms of productivity, all of my favorite apps have iOS versions. In terms of weird extremely situational utilities (wifi scanners etc) a lot of the great ones are android, but are hard to find. The other thing you need to watch out for is companies like verizon/att whatever killing the performance of the phone/device with crap applications which generally aren't removable. Sure you can root your device, but the mods available are generally only plentiful and useful for the most popular devices and even then support typically dies off after a year or so. [/QUOTE]
